First and foremost, The New England Journal of Medicine (NEJM) occupies a prestigious position in the hierarchy of biomedical journals. Established in 1812, NEJM is renowned for publishing cutting-edge research that has transformative implications for clinical practice. The journal’s focus on clinical studies, case reports, and observational research offers young scientists an unparalleled perspective on the real-world applicability of their work. Moreover, its extensive readership ensures that published findings garner immediate attention from practitioners and researchers alike, enhancing the visibility of groundbreaking discoveries.
Another pivotal player in the biomedical landscape is Nature Biotechnology, which delves into the intersection of biological sciences and technological innovations. This journal caters to a multidisciplinary audience, encompassing fields such as molecular biology, genetics, and bioengineering. The articles published in Nature Biotechnology often explore novel therapeutic strategies, bioprocess innovations, and crucial advancements in regenerative medicine. For young researchers eager to contribute to the evolving narrative of biotechnological applications, this journal provides an invaluable platform for dialogue.

In addition to these prominent journals, Journal of Clinical Investigation (JCI) deserves mention for its unique focus on clinical and translational research. The JCI distinguishes itself by bridging basic research with clinical applicability, emphasizing studies that illuminate disease mechanisms and therapeutic approaches. This journal not only serves as a vessel for disseminating influential research but also acts as a catalyst for future studies, driving the iterative nature of scientific inquiry. Consequently, young scientists should consider JCI as a vital resource for mapping their research trajectories in clinical settings.

Journal of Experimental Medicine (JEM) provides another fundamental perspective, centering on articles that explore the underlying mechanisms of various diseases through experimental approaches. The journal is particularly influential in the fields of immunology and infectious diseases. Given its historical significance and high impact factor, JEM is an invaluable platform for young scientists whose investigations might elucidate previously enigmatic pathways in disease progression.
